This repository is a small simulation sandbox for exploring quantum-inspired workflows on a Traveling Salesman Problem (TSP) instance.
It currently includes:
- a baseline phase-encoding pipeline,
- an option-1 QSVT pipeline using a nonnegative quality map and monotonic filter,
- a thresholded Grover pipeline (
cost_norm <= taumarking).
All experiments are currently set up for small n (default n=5) and are meant for simulator study, not scalable production solving.

- These scripts use
lightning.qubit(pennylane-lightningplugin). - Most scripts normalize costs into phase-friendly ranges before encoding.
- The current implementation uses explicit loops over valid tours in QSVT scripts, which is intentional for small simulator experiments and is not scalable.
